How do you calculate plates per side?
Side load = (target total − bar weight) ÷ 2. Then we search for the best plate combination
that matches that side load using your inventory.

Common bar weights
Most gyms: 20kg (men’s Olympic), 15kg (women’s Olympic). US standard: 45lb.
If your bar is different, just set it manually.
